OWN A PIECE OF BRANDYWINE VALLEY HISTORY, NO BUILDER TIE IN...the former gardener's cottage of the Blatz property, originally designed in 1935 by the renowned Philadelphia firm DeArmond, Ashmead & Bickley now stands ready to be transformed into a stunning modern-day home. Set on 2.7 picturesque acres in the highly sought-after community of Centreville, DE, this property is surrounded by mature specimen trees-including chestnuts, maples, sycamores and a grove of walnuts. Bathed in beautiful natural light, the grounds offer generous space for al fresco dining, garden parties, and quiet enjoyment of the landscape. Designed by the respected local architecture firm, arQitecture, the proposed renovation and addition include 4 bedrooms, 4.5 bath, 3-car garage carefully balancing the cottage's historic integrity with a modern, thoughtfully planned layout to create a home of effortless style and livability. Both the well and septic systems have been tested and are in good condition, requiring only minor modifications to support the planned renovation (documentation available). The cottage has been fully stripped to the studs, providing a clean slate for construction. The property is being sold as-is, inclusive of the architectural plans.
